Washington D.C. is witnessing a luxury real estate frenzy as billionaires flock to the capital, eager to secure their influence in the Trump-era administration. With tech moguls and business tycoons vying for prime properties, the landscape of the city is transforming.

Meta’s Mark Zuckerberg is reportedly house-hunting in the heart of D.C., all while pushing for significant AI investments. This isn’t just a tech story; numerous billionaires, including Tesla’s Elon Musk, have set their sights on the city. Musk is rumored to be looking at chic properties in the Adams Morgan neighborhood as he takes the reins in the Department of Government Efficiency.

Real estate agents like Jim Bell describe this phenomenon as unprecedented, with luxury listings flying off the market. High-profile purchases are becoming the norm, including a record-breaking $25 million French Chateau-style home by a prominent government figure.

These affluent buyers are reshaping neighborhoods like Kalorama and Georgetown, blurring the lines between traditional wealth and new tech riches. As David Rubenstein highlighted, billionaires are leveraging their wealth to influence policies on everything from oil drilling to crypto regulations.

Amid this real estate surge, established enclaves are feeling the shift. With homes in wealthy areas like New York costing millions more, D.C. real estate is quickly becoming a bargain for those with deep pockets.

As the rich reshape the city, the key takeaway is clear: Washington is no longer just the seat of power but a burgeoning playground for the ultra-wealthy.

Washington D.C.’s Luxury Real Estate Boom: Billionaires Redefining Power and Property

Washington D.C. is undergoing an extraordinary transformation as billionaires flock to the capital, eager to secure prime real estate and influence in the era of shifting political power. This has led to a remarkable luxury real estate boom, reshaping neighborhoods and redefining the city’s landscape.

Features of the Luxury Real Estate Market

1. Skyrocketing Prices: In 2023, the luxury segment of D.C.’s real estate market has seen significant price increases, with some properties fetching prices upwards of $30 million, reflecting a demand that greatly exceeds supply.

2. Diverse Offerings: From historic townhouses in Georgetown to modern condominiums near the National Mall, the variety in real estate offerings caters to different tastes and needs among high-net-worth buyers.

3. Integration of Smart Home Technology: New luxury listings frequently come equipped with advanced smart home features. This trend includes everything from integrated AI systems to enhanced security measures, appealing to tech-savvy buyers like Mark Zuckerberg.
